Semantic search MCP server for documents and chat history. Indexes files, chunks text with semantic boundary detection, generates embeddings, and exposes hybrid search (FTS + vector) via the Model Context Protocol.
doc-memory watches directories for document changes, indexes content into SQLite (local) or PostgreSQL/Supabase (production), and serves results through an MCP server that Claude can query directly. It combines full-text search with vector similarity using Reciprocal Rank Fusion for high-quality results.
LLMs forget everything between sessions. Every conversation starts from zero — no memory of past decisions, no recall of what failed, no awareness of your documentation unless you paste it in.
Context efficiency. Context windows are finite and expensive. Dumping entire files into a prompt wastes tokens on irrelevant content. doc-memory chunks documents at semantic boundaries and retrieves only the passages that match, so agents get precise context without noise.
Hybrid search. Keyword search finds exact terms but misses meaning — "capital of France" won't match a passage that mentions only "Paris". Vector search bridges that gap: it converts text into embeddings that encode meaning, surfacing related content even without shared words. But vector search alone can miss specific identifiers like ERR_AUTH_TIMEOUT. doc-memory runs both and fuses results with Reciprocal Rank Fusion — conceptual matches and exact hits in one ranked list.
Scalability. A few markdown files are easy to manage by hand. Hundreds of documents and months of conversation history are not. doc-memory indexes everything automatically and scales from SQLite to Postgres as your corpus grows.
Folder watching. Save a file and doc-memory chunks, embeds, and indexes it within seconds. Add a file and the watcher picks it up. Delete one and it leaves the index.
Local-first. doc-memory generates embeddings on your machine. Documents never leave your system unless you opt into Postgres/Supabase.
Easy setup. The defaults — SQLite storage, local Transformers.js embeddings — need no API keys, no external services, no Python. npm install, point it at a directory, done. Upgrade to a Python embedding server or Postgres when you outgrow them.
Recency weighting. Recent documents rank higher. Last week's architecture decision surfaces above a stale note from six months ago. Tunable via recency_weight and recency_half_life.
Convenience. Any MCP-compatible agent searches your indexed documents directly. One config block — point it at your directories and it handles the rest.
Composable. The chunker, search fusion, storage backends, and embedding providers are all importable as a library. Use the MCP server or build your own pipeline.

doc-memory generates embeddings locally using Transformers.js — no external server required. On first run, the model is downloaded and cached automatically.
| Provider | Model | Dimensions | Speed | Quality | Setup |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Local (default) | Xenova/all-MiniLM-L6-v2 |
384 | Fast | Good | Zero-config |
| Python service | nomic-ai/nomic-embed-text-v1.5 |
768 | Fast | Better | Requires server |
- If
DOC_MEMORY_EMBEDDINGS=local— use local Transformers.js only - If
DOC_MEMORY_EMBEDDINGS=python— use Python service only (errors if unavailable) - If neither is set (default):
- If
PYTHON_SERVICE_URLis set — try Python first, fall back to local on failure - If
PYTHON_SERVICE_URLis not set — use local only
- If
Set DOC_MEMORY_MODEL to use a different Hugging Face model:
# Higher quality, larger model (768-dim)
DOC_MEMORY_MODEL=Xenova/nomic-embed-text-v1.5
# Small and fast (384-dim, default)
DOC_MEMORY_MODEL=Xenova/all-MiniLM-L6-v2Important: All documents in a database must use the same embedding dimension. If you change models, start with a fresh database or re-index all documents.
For higher-quality 768-dim embeddings, run a Python embedding server. doc-memory will prefer it when PYTHON_SERVICE_URL is set.
The server must expose POST /embed accepting { "texts": [...] } and returning { "embeddings": [[...], ...] }.

DOC_MEMORY_WATCH accepts comma-separated entries. Each entry is path:glob or just path (defaults to **/*):
DOC_MEMORY_WATCH="~/docs:*.md,~/notes"
Files matching the glob are indexed on startup and re-indexed when modified. Changes are detected via filesystem events (chokidar) with 500ms debounce.
